Vivid. Transcendent. Timeless. Boston Baroque presents a new production from stage director Mo Zhou of Gluck’s opera Iphigénie en Tauride, starring Soula Parassidis in the titular role, Jesse Blumberg as Oreste, William Burden as Pylade, David McFerrin as Thoas, and Angela Yam as Diana.
